The Secret Trick: District Reset Manipulation

One of the least known yet most effective methods to consistently earn more Raid Medals is a strategy often called “Smart Clan Cycling” or “District Reset Manipulation.” This method revolves around how Capital Raid matchmaking works and how clans can influence their weekly opponents to maximize their gains.

While it sounds complicated, the strategy is simple once you understand the mechanics:

How the Trick Works

  1. Create or join a low-level Capital clan during Raid Weekend.
  2. Keep your main clan active for defenses, but use the secondary clan for attacks.
  3. Low-level clans face:
    • Easier Capital Districts
    • Fewer defenses
    • Lower Peak levels
  4. Because these clans are easier to destroy completely, players can farm maximum Raid Medals with fewer attacks and less troop strength.

This technique works incredibly well for clans with:

  • Extra members
  • Alternate accounts
  • Coordinated attack groups
  • Casual players with limited time

It becomes even more effective if you manage multiple Clash of Clans accounts, as you can rotate them between clans to increase the number of available raids and spread your attacks efficiently.

Why This Trick Works So Well

Clash of Clans’ Capital Raid matchmaking pairs you with clans based on Capital Hall level and previous performance. When you attack from a low-investment clan with weak defenses, you are matched against similarly weak clans. These districts can be wiped easily, allowing you to collect more:

  • District destruction bonuses
  • Peak destruction bonuses
  • Maximized Raid Medal payouts

Instead of struggling against high-level bases, you’re dominating low-tier districts in a fraction of the time.

A Guide to Using the Trick

Here’s a simplified walkthrough to implement this method successfully:

1: Create or Join a Mini-Clan

Start a fresh clan or join a small clan where the Clan Capital has minimal upgrades.

2: Move a Few Members or Alt Accounts

Send 3–10 members, depending on your clan size. This ensures your mini-clan activates the Raid Weekend. Players who frequently switch between multiple Clash of Clans accounts will find this extremely convenient.

3: Participate in Raids from the Mini-Clan

Because your Capital level is low:

  • Enemy districts are weak
  • Destruction is easy
  • Fewer attacks are wasted

Players often get full district clears in 1–2 attacks, dramatically increasing the Medal-per-attack ratio.

4: Use Main Clan to Farm Defense Medals

While attacking from the mini-clan, your primary clan continues to generate:

  • Defense bonuses
  • Peak damage bonuses
  • Weekly shop benefits

So you’re effectively earning Raid Medals from two sources at once.

5: Repeat Weekly

This cycle can be repeated every Raid Weekend, making it one of the most consistent Medal-farming strategies available.

Ideal Troops for Fast Capital Clears

Some troops are more efficient for low-tier districts. Here’s a table of the best troops based on speed and versatility:

TroopBest Use CaseWhy It Works
Super BarbariansEarly districtsFast, destructive, perfect for weak bases
Sneaky ArchersPrecision clearingLong invisibility allows safe attacks
Battle RamsWall breakingLow-tier bases rely heavily on walls
Super WizardsBurst damageIdeal for taking out clustered defenses
Graveyard SpellAny districtSkeleton swarms overwhelm small defenses

Using these wisely ensures your clan clears districts with minimal troop waste.
